Meet Mexico's 'bat man'
Ecologist and Rolex Awards Laureate Rodrigo Medellín has studied bats for 40 years. In his native Mexico, he has been instrumental in helping remove the lesser long-nosed bat from the endangered species list. This bat pollinates agave plants, making it vital to the tequila and mezcal industries.
